Choosing the best commuter bike trailer for office gear involves several considerations beyond just capacity. First, evaluate the trailer’s load limit to ensure it can comfortably carry your typical gear, including laptops, bags, and small supplies. Next, consider foldability and storage—compact trailers are easier to store in small apartments or office lockers. Compatibility with your bike is also crucial; universal hitches can simplify attachment, but check for secure locking mechanisms. Durability and weatherproofing matter too, especially if you commute daily in unpredictable weather. Finally, assess your budget and long-term value—spending more can mean better materials and longer lifespan, but there are excellent budget options that still meet daily commuting needs.Capacity and Size
Matching the trailer’s load capacity with your typical office gear load is essential. Overloading can compromise stability and longevity, while too small a trailer might force you to make multiple trips or leave gear at home. Consider the internal dimensions as well, especially if you carry bulky items like backpacks or briefcases. The right size balances enough space with ease of storage and maneuverability, especially in crowded urban environments.
Ease of Attachment and Detachment
Since daily commuting involves frequent mounting and dismounting, trailers with simple, quick-release hitches save time and effort. Universal hitches are a plus, ensuring compatibility across different bikes, but verify the locking mechanism’s security. Some models include quick-fold features for compact storage, which is ideal if your bike is parked indoors or in tight spaces. Avoid overly complex attachment systems that could slow you down or become frustrating to use daily.
Build Quality and Durability
A trailer’s materials directly impact its lifespan and resistance to wear and weather. Steel frames tend to last longer but can add weight, while aluminum offers a good balance of strength and lightness. Weather-resistant fabrics and sealed zippers help protect your office gear from rain and dirt. Investing in a well-constructed trailer means fewer repairs and replacements, especially important if you commute daily or in harsh conditions.
Portability and Storage
Many commuters benefit from trailers that fold or collapse when not in use. Compact storage becomes especially important if space is limited at home or at work. Look for models that fold easily without tools and have a secure locking mechanism in the folded position. A lightweight trailer also reduces the effort needed to carry it upstairs or onto transit, making it more convenient for everyday use.
Price and Long-Term Value
Budget considerations are inevitable, but it’s wise to weigh initial costs against durability and features. Cheaper models might save money upfront but could wear out faster or lack weatherproofing. Conversely, investing in a slightly more expensive trailer with higher-quality materials can pay off over years of daily use. Consider warranties and customer reviews to gauge long-term reliability and support.
Frequently Asked Questions
Will a larger trailer fit on my small city bike?
Size compatibility depends on your bike’s frame and rack design. Smaller bikes may struggle with larger or heavier trailers, especially if they lack a sturdy attachment point. Measuring your bike’s rear clearance and hitch compatibility before purchasing helps avoid disappointment. Many compact trailers are designed specifically for smaller bikes, offering a better fit and easier maneuverability in tight spaces.
How weatherproof are these trailers for daily rain or snow?
Most trailers in this category feature weather-resistant fabrics and sealed seams to protect your gear, but not all are fully waterproof. Check if the fabric is coated or laminated for enhanced water resistance. During heavy rain or snow, additional rain covers or waterproof bags inside the trailer can provide extra protection, ensuring your office gear stays dry and secure.
Is it easy to detach and store the trailer at work or home?
Ease of detachment varies across models, with quick-release hitches and foldable designs simplifying the process. Foldable trailers like the Burley Travoy can collapse to a compact size, making them easier to store under desks or in closets. Practice detaching the trailer a few times to become familiar with the mechanism, saving time during your daily routine.
What should I consider regarding weight capacity versus my daily gear load?
Matching the trailer’s weight capacity with your typical gear load is essential for safety and durability. Overloading can cause instability and damage the trailer or bike. For most office commutes, a capacity of around 80-100 lbs is sufficient for a backpack, laptop bag, and small extras. If you carry heavier or bulkier items, opt for trailers with higher capacity to avoid strain and ensure smooth handling.
Are there trailers suitable for both bike and walking use?
Many cargo trailers, especially foldable or 3-in-1 models, can switch between bike towing and pushcart modes, offering versatile use. This flexibility is useful if you occasionally need to walk short distances or navigate areas where biking isn’t allowed. Check if the trailer’s wheels and frame support quick mode changes without tools, making it convenient to switch based on your route and terrain.
